Responsibilities:
- Sells and cross-sells Bank products to new and established customers by assessing the customer’s needs and being knowledgeable of the features and benefits of the products.
- Prepares new loans, renewals, extensions, loan advances, and amendments. Works with Loan Officers, borrowers, title companies, and/or attorneys in closing and funding loans.
- Determines proper loan system coding (e.g., product type, collateral codes, call codes, and Escrow, etc.) and sends documentation to respective department to be booked and/or maintenance in the core system.
- Reviews loan documents for accuracy prior to closing and/or booking to ensure loan stipulations from the loan approval and credit memorandum are met.
- Obtains required information for prospective customers and/or existing customers for collateral and credit files. Scans documents necessary for credit and collateral files.
- Reviews and resolves credit and collateral exceptions.
- Works with Loan Officers in compiling information for credit analysis, ordering credit bureau and Dun Bradstreet reports.
- Request UCC searches and review for prior liens. Start the Loan Processing Request form, including coding, request loan documents, including appropriate security documents, such as Assignment of Rents, UCC search/filing, Mortgage, Initial Escrow Disclosure, etc.
- Perform CIP, BSA and customer verification requirements (including Beneficial Ownership analysis).
- Creates CIF records.
- Updates – Loan Officer on loan progress/issues.
- Pulls lender exception reports from Cognos, submits loan maintenance and fee waiver requests to Loan Servicing as needed.
- Submits wire agreements to Deposit Operations. Submits AFT/ACH requests. Completes DepositPlus and ACH agreements.
- Completes the Loan Processing Request, Preclosing Checklist, and any documents not printed from OnBoard.
- Provides credit references.
- Handles customer requests to draft/transfer funds and research information for customers.
- Pays invoices and fees.
- Works with Loan Officer in ordering title work.
- Requests flood determinations and calculates flood insurance, if applicable.
- Resolves un-posted loan items and ensures financial transaction balance each day.
- Adds loans to Ebanking. Sets up online banking and forms required depending on customer preference.
- Quotes loan payoffs and initiates loan payoff letters.
- Prepares and monitors loan participation documentation as required for both sold and purchased loans, handle wiring transaction with corresponding banks.
- May make payment decisions, with approval from banking center president or department head.
- Participates in the bank’s High-Performance Rewards Connections program.
- Maintains a thorough knowledge of Bank products, services, policies, procedures and appropriate regulatory issues as related to daily job functions including, but not limited to; Bank Secrecy Act; Privacy Act: Fair Lending Act; Regulation E, etc. Completes required compliance training and adheres to the Bank’s standard of conduct.
- Maintains knowledge of competitors’ products and pricing.
